The Identity & Integrity organization is looking for software engineers. We are growing our team with people who want to build, improve and incorporate technologies that make the lives of our community more enriched and safe. As an engineer at Lyft, you'll collaborate with teams like product, data science, analytics, and operations on code that empower us to iterate quickly, while focusing on delighting our passengers and drivers.
As a Software Engineer in the Identity team, your primary responsibilities will encompass:
- Lyft’s Login & Signup Experiences:
- Design and enhancement of our Multi-factor authentication (MFA) experiences.
- Optimization of verification funnels, including:
- Phone-based two-factor authentication (2FA)
- Email verification
- Identity provider single sign-ons (SSO)
- Overseeing session management and device validation.
- Developing OAuth client provisioning and related tooling.
- Account Security:
- Act as the frontline defense against fraudsters and phishers aiming to exploit rider and driver accounts through product vulnerabilities.
- Implement strategies to counteract risks posed by social engineering tactics.
- Scaling Core Services:
- Lead the maintenance and optimization of core microservices under the Identity team's purview, essential to Lyft’s diverse service offerings.
- Manage organizational structures and multi-user management systems. (RBAC, family accounts, AuthZ)
- Design solutions for high-stakes challenges such as:
- Preventing unauthorized driving.
- Thwarting abuse related to recycled phones and their numbers.
- Striking a balance between stringent customer verification and ensuring minimal user friction.
- Write well-crafted, well-tested, readable, maintainable code
- Promote appropriate tech and engineering best practices
- Implement identity and security protocols to secure and protect Lyft users data at scale
- Partner with teams across Lyft on identity and account security initiatives
- Unblock, effectively communicate, and obtain buy-in across teams to achieve results
- Share your knowledge by giving brown bags, tech talks, and evangelizing appropriate tech and engineering best practices
- 3+ years of engineering experience working in any of these stacks; Python, GO, Java, etc.
- Experience with cloud service providers like Amazon Web Services (AWS), Google Cloud(GCP), Oracle Cloud, etc
- Able to write clear, scalable and clear design documentation
- Relevant experience mentoring engineers on the team
